How they compare
Jamaica currently reports 53.15 million units per square kilometre against 46.07 million units per square kilometre in India, a difference of 7.07 million units per square kilometre.
That makes Jamaica's figure about 1.2 times India's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 48 shared years of data; in 1961 it was India ahead.
India ranks 28th and Jamaica ranks 27th of 172 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, India averaged higher in 1 and Jamaica in 4.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| India | Jamaica |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 22,896 units per square kilometre | 14,075 units per square kilometre | 8,822 units per square kilometre | India |
| 1970s | 82,209 units per square kilometre | 104,897 units per square kilometre | 22,688 units per square kilometre | Jamaica |
| 1980s | 460,930 units per square kilometre | 729,289 units per square kilometre | 268,359 units per square kilometre | Jamaica |
| 1990s | 1.87 million units per square kilometre | 6.64 million units per square kilometre | 4.78 million units per square kilometre | Jamaica |
| 2000s | 7.05 million units per square kilometre | 33.33 million units per square kilometre | 26.28 million units per square kilometre | Jamaica |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
